#f4c5e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4c5e5 is composed of 95.7% red, 77.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 319.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 86.5%. #f4c5e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e98bcb.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f4c5e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4c5e5 has RGB values of R:244, G:197,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.06,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16041445.

Shades and Tints of #f4c5e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080206 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#f4c5e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dfdadd is the less saturated color, while #ffbae9 is the most saturated one.
